Your body is designed to work as a well oiled machine that functions at a high level. But like any machine with more than one part, all parts must function properly for optimal efficiency. The parts of the body all fit together, and must work properly for the best health.

Fitness is an important part of life, and the sooner you decide to become fit, the better your health will be. Anything you do to harm any part of your body, will eventually catch up with you. You may be able to smoke and drink in your earlier years, but the day will come when you will pay for it.

Carrying too much weight on your body will eventually cause it to break down. Losing a few pounds is a good idea, but do it with a long term fitness program.

Think about all of the things you do today without even thinking. Getting dressed, brushing your teeth, waking up at the same time, having the same thing for breakfast, and more. Making a choice to be fit is no different than any other habit.

When you get up go for a walk or do some type of exercise, and then eat some healthy food for breakfast. There are all kinds of little things that you can do to improve your fitness.
